Group A is on the north side of the fire and is 800 ft away from group B and 900 feet away from group C. Group A knows that the angle between its two adjacent sides is 89.6. “
The emergency responders want to properly inform the nearby towns of the danger proximity. They will need all three angles. To do this they need some additional information. The emergency responders need to know the angle of Group B and Group C. They also need to know the distance between Groups B and C.

Answers

Answer:

1. Length BC is 1200 ft

2. Angle B is 48.6°

3. Angle C is 41.8°

Step-by-step explanation:

1. Determination of the length BC

Side opposite C = c = 800 ft

Side opposite B = b = 900 ft

Angle A = 89.6°

Side opposite BC = a =?

Using cosine rule, we can obtain length BC as follow:

a² = b² + c² – 2bc CosA

a² = 900² + 800² – 2 × 900 × 800 × Cos89.6

a² = 810000 + 640000 – 1440000 × 0.007

a² = 1450000 – 10080

a² = 1439920

Take the square root of both side

a = √1439920

a ≈ 1200 ft

Thus, length BC is 1200 ft

The range of rental car rates that would be cheaper for Jamal than the taxi service is given by,
A ={x| 0 ≤ x < 26} [where x is in dollar]

Let, the car rental rate be $ x per day .
Jamal's trip will last for 4 day.
He expects to pay $ 24 for gas (if he rents the car)
He expects a taxi service would cost about $ 128
So, for the rental car option to be cheaper than the taxi option, the following inequality must follow,
128 > 24 + 4x
⇒ 4x < 104
⇒ x < 26
So, the range of rental car rates that would be cheaper for Jamal than the taxi service is given by,
A ={x| 0 ≤ x < 26} [where x is in dollar]

Lucy went to the store with $50. She bought a pair of jeans for $14.99, three shirts for $4 each, and a bag of Cheetos for $2.25. While at the store, she found another $10 in the bottom of her purse. How much money did Lucy have when she left the store?

Answers

$30.76 is your answer!!!

Answer:

$30.76

Step-by-step explanation:

Subtract the costs of her purchases from her total of 50:

50 - (14.99 + 3(4) + 2.25)

50 - (14.99 + 12 + 2.25)

50 - 29.24

= 20.76

Now, add the $10 that she found to this:

20.76 + 10

= 30.76

So, when she left the store, Lucy had $30.76
